Kinda surprising this rather large role has not been assigned yet.

Not really. They've only been casting the characters in the pilot episode until HBO picks up the full series. Littlefinger isn't in the pilot. Neither is Tywin, Varys, the Blackfish, Lord Commander Mormont and so on.

They'll be cast if and when HBO picks up the series.
